What is the ÖSD B2 Exam?
The ÖSD B2 exam examines the ability to utilize German at an "Upper Intermediate" level. Unlike some other language certificates, the ÖSD functions as an internationally recognized proof of German skills and is especially valued in Austria. Numerous Austrian universities requires the B2 certificate for admission, and it is frequently used by companies to validate a prospect's communicative competence in professional environments.

Among the special features of the ÖSD B2 is its modular structure. The exam is divided into two main modules: the Written Module (Reading, Listening, and Writing) and the Oral Module (Speaking). Candidates have the versatility to take both modules on the exact same day or sit for them independently at different times.
Comprehensive Exam Structure
The ÖSD B2 exam is strenuous and created to evaluate real-world application of the language. Below is a breakdown of the four main parts across the 2 modules.
1. The Written Module (Schriftliche Prüfung)
The written part lasts roughly 210 minutes (consisting of breaks) and consists of 3 sub-sections:
Sub-sectionDurationGoalJob TypesReading (Lesen)90 minutesEvaluation of worldwide, selective, and in-depth understanding of numerous texts.Matching headings to texts, multiple-choice questions, and filling gaps in a text.Listening (Hören)Approx. 30 minutesUnderstanding spoken German in various contexts (radio, dialogue, statements).Recognizing if statements are true/false and catching particular info from recordings.Writing (Schreiben)90 minutesMaking coherent, structured, and official written content.Task 1: Formal letter/email (grievance or questions). Job 2: Opinion piece or commentary on a particular topic.2. The Oral Module (Mündliche Prüfung)
The oral exam is generally conducted in sets or separately and lasts about 15 to 20 minutes. There is a preparatory period of roughly 15 minutes before the exam begins.
Job TypeObjectiveFocusTask 1: Information ExchangeSocial interaction and formal introduction.Making professional contact and providing individual background relevant to a topic.Job 2: Topic PresentationAbility to speak at length on a particular subject.Providing a brief presentation (e.g., pros and cons of a way of life choice) and addressing follow-up concerns.Job 3: Discussion/DebateAbility to argue a point and reach an agreement.Preparation an event or going over a questionable subject with a partner, demonstrating settlement skills.Scoring and Evaluation
To pass the [ÖSD B2 Prüfung Übung Online](https://hackmd.okfn.de/s/BJ2TldmoZe) [B2 Prüfung ÖSD Online Probetest](https://telegra.ph/15-Terms-Everybody-Involved-In-%C3%96SD-B2-Exam-Online-Recommendation-Industry-Should-Know-03-26) exam, prospects should achieve a minimum rating in both the Written and Oral modules. If a prospect passes only one module, they get a certificate for that particular module and can retake the other within a year.
Scoring BreakdownModuleMax PointsPassing Score (60%)Written (Total)75 Points45 PointsChecking out20 Points-Listening20 Points-Writing35 Points-Oral (Total)25 Points15 Points
Keep in mind: For the written module, although individual scores are supplied for Reading, Listening, and Writing, the passing grade is based on the cumulative rating of 45 out of 75.
Preparation Strategies for Success
Success in the ÖSD B2 requires more than simply a general knowledge of German; it requires familiarity with the particular exam format. Prospects are motivated to adopt the following strategies:
1. Vocabulary and Grammar Expansion
At the B2 level, inspectors look for a "range of expression." This implies preventing recurring words like gut or schön and rather utilizing synonyms like hervorragend or ansprechend. Candidates need to concentrate on:
Connectors: Using jedoch, beziehungsweise, and folglich to connect ideas.Fixed Phrases: Mastering Redemittel (idiomatic phrases) for discussions and letters.Grammar: Proficiency in passive voice, subjunctive II (Konjunktiv II), and complex syntax.2. Experiment Mock Exams
Replicating the exam environment is important. Candidates should utilize official ÖSD practice products to:
Monitor their time management, specifically during the Reading and Writing areas.Get accustomed to the various German accents used in the Listening recordings (Austrian, German, and Swiss).3. Writing with Structure
The Writing module is frequently the most challenging. Efficient preparation involves:
Task 1 (Formal Correspondence): Learning the basic layout for official letters, including appropriate greetings and closings.Task 2 (Opinion Piece): Practicing how to present a subject, present arguments for and versus, and conclude with an individual summary.4. Speaking Confidence
Considering That the Oral Module includes a high degree of interaction, prospects need to:
Practice speaking with a partner.Tape-record themselves providing brief presentations to identify verbal tics or grammatical mistakes.Concentrate on "compensation methods"-- how to describe a principle if they forget a specific word.Registration and Practical Information

Q: Is the ÖSD certificate legitimate for life?A: Yes, generally ÖSD certificates do not expire. However, some institutions (universities or companies) might need a certificate that is no older than 2 years.

Q: What is the main difference between ÖSD and Goethe-Institut certificates?A: Both are comparable and recognized worldwide. The primary distinction is the focus; ÖSD includes linguistic variations from Austria, Germany, and Switzerland (pluricentric technique), whereas Goethe-Institut focuses primarily on standard German as spoken in Germany.

Q: Can I use a dictionary during the exam?A: For the ÖSD B2 exam, a monolingual or multilingual dictionary is permitted for the Writing section and the preparation time for the Oral section. Dictionaries are not allowed throughout the Reading or Listening areas.

Q: What occurs if I stop working one module?A: If a candidate fails the Written Module however passes the Oral Module (or vice versa), they just need to retake the failed module. They will have one year to do so to integrate the results into a complete certificate.

Q: How numerous times can I retake the exam?A: There is no limit on how numerous times a candidate can retake the ÖSD B2 exam, offered they pay the registration charges for each attempt.
